Curiosity Marketing: Creating a curiosity gap that sparks interest 16.04.2024

Text Emily! The curiosity gap is defined as the space between what someone wants or needs to know and what they know now.  When we introduce elements of curiosity marketing in our content, this gap can create a sense of intrigue, interest, and a desire to lean in and know more.  This episode will help you understand the unique power of curiosity in your marketing, and give you actionable ways to s...

The Cost of Procrastination 16.01.2024

Text Emily! Procrastination is our creative response to not wanting to do something, being too busy to get to something, dreading something, and even needing everything to be perfect before doing it or while doing it.  Contrary to common belief, it's not "lazy" and in fact, procrastination takes a hefty amount of emotional, mental, and sometimes physical energy.
